JetBlue Airways VP of Public Relations Salary

The average JetBlue Airways VP of Public Relations earns an estimated $277,016 annually, which includes an estimated base salary of $220,141 with a $56,875 bonus. JetBlue Airways' VP of Public Relations compensation is $93,207 more than the US average for a VP of Public Relations. VP of Public Relations salaries at JetBlue Airways can range from $143,000 - $507,000.

The Communications Department at JetBlue Airways earns $47,266 more on average than the Enterprise Risk Department.

VP of Public Relations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female VP of Public Relations at companies similar size to JetBlue Airways reported making $200,629, while the average male VP of Public Relations at similar sized companies reported making $269,983.

VP of Public Relations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Caucasian VP of Public Relations at companies similar size to JetBlue Airways reported making $231,954, while the average African American/Black VP of Public Relations at similar sized companies reported making $143,000.
